Reducing Emissions through Energy Efficiency and Clean Investments Paves the Way to Net Zero Carbon Emissions

In a world grappling with climate change, the importance of energy efficiency and clean energy investment has never been more evident. These two strategic pillars are driving a global shift towards a sustainable, affordable, and equitable net-zero emissions future.

Economic growth is one of the key benefits of this synergistic approach. By reducing energy waste, households and businesses save money, while clean energy investments boost economic activity by enabling the rapid expansion of renewable power capacity. In 2024, renewables installed globally were almost as much as fossil fuels, with 91% of new renewable projects being more cost-effective than new fossil-fuel plants[1]. These cost savings and increased stability in energy supply support sustainable economic development[1].

Job creation is another significant advantage. The renewable energy sector is among the fastest growing global employers. As of 2023, it accounted for about 16.2 million jobs worldwide—an increase of over 3 million jobs from previous years—spanning construction, manufacturing, logistics, finance, and support services[2]. These jobs generate multiplier effects in local economies and promote social transformation alongside environmental benefits.

Greenhouse gas emissions reduction is a crucial aspect of this transformation. Energy efficiency lowers overall energy demand, directly reducing fossil fuel consumption and emissions. Meanwhile, clean energy displaces fossil fuels in power generation. In 2024, 582 GW of new renewable capacity prevented fossil-fuel use valued at approximately $57 billion, signalling significant emission avoidance[1].

Solar energy is leading the charge in clean energy investment, with $450 billion going into it in 2025. Energy efficiency offers broad financial, environmental, and social benefits, including fueling economic growth, boosting health, and strengthening energy security. Helping homes and businesses use clean heating, cooling, and electric vehicles is key to lowering both initial and ongoing costs.

If the world improves efficiency quickly, it could reduce CO2 emissions by a third by 2030. Companies can save a lot of money on energy, with some industries cutting their energy costs by as much as 20%. Governments could also save over $100 billion each year by having better energy-saving policies.

Pairing efficiency with clean power investment allows countries to progress faster, cheaper, and more reliably in their climate and net-zero goals. Projects focused on energy efficiency create about 2 to 3 times more jobs for every dollar spent compared to projects that use fossil fuels. This combination of energy efficiency and clean energy investment is not just an environmental imperative, but also a powerful economic opportunity.
